    I don't know if this recipe would be appropriate for diabetics but this is my fav cake recipe:

    2 cups whole wheat flour
    1 cup prune juice
    1 banana
    1/2 cup canned pumpkin
    3 t baking powder
    1/2 - 1 t cinnamon (depending on your like of cinnamon)
    or use allspice
    1/2 cup soy milk
    1 T milled flax seed mixed with 3 T water
    1/4 cup milled flax seed
    1/4 cup walnuts
    1/4 cup raisins (or any dried fruit such as cherries, etc.)

    put prune juice, soy milk, banana, cinnamon, flax seed with water and pumpkin in a food processor and mix
    add flour, baking powder and rest of flax and mix
    add walnuts and raisins and pulse enough to fold in

    I like to top the cake with sliced almonds (optional) and bake at 350 for about 35-45 min (you may need to cover the cake with foil for the last 10 min to prevent over browning on top.....It's really tasty!

    Find a vegan cake recipe that uses maple syrup for sweetening, then replace the volume of the syrup with 1/2 c soymilk and 1/2 cup applesauce. Add 2 tablespoons egg replacer for binding and 1.5 tsp pure stevia extract and follow the recipe directions with your "new" sweetener.
